Dalal Street was not expected to react negatively to a Hindenburg Research report alleging conflicts of interest by Sebi chairperson Madhabi Puri Buch. Traders and fund managers expressed more annoyance at the U.S.-based short-seller. The impact of the report seemed minimal compared to global geopolitical and market volatility factors.
